A real all steel roadster with 1948 Mercury engine that has Edmunds Custom heads, early Thickstun 7 inch tall dual intake with 94 carbs, and coated headers with Smittys. 1940 Ford dash and steering column including column shift, red and white rolled and pleated interior, 1940 brakes, 4 in dropped tube axle with chrome 4 bar front end with sway bar. Brand new tires with 1948 Mercury 15 inch wheels on the front and new 16 inch wheels from Wheelsmith on the back. Runs great. Stainless bumpers. Don't want any help with selling so please don't call.
Still chasing the history of the car but previous owner said he bought it from a widow in 1996 who had kept the car as her husband left it when he passed in 1961 and finally decided to let it go.
